Our Commitment

Johnson Digital Systems builds software with privacy as a foundation, not a feature. This policy covers johnsondigitalsystems.com and gives an overview of the products we publish. Where a product ships its own privacy policy, that policy is the authoritative one for the product and takes precedence over the summary here.

This Website

johnsondigitalsystems.com is hosted on Firebase. We do not add tracking, advertising pixels, or third-party analytics to this site.

If you submit the contact form or join a waitlist, what you enter — your name, email address and message on the contact form, your email address on a waitlist — is delivered to us by Formspree (formspree.io), a third-party form service that receives and stores the submission under its own privacy policy. We use it solely to respond to your inquiry or to tell you about the launch you asked about, and we do not sell or share it.

LoadOut

LoadOut is built local-first. Your reloading data — loads, firearms, components, batches, brass logs, range sessions, ballistic profiles — lives in a database on your device. We do not operate a server that receives it. We do not use general analytics, we do not sell your data, and we do not track what you do in the app.

The LoadOut privacy policy is maintained with the app, and that document governs. It is the complete and authoritative statement of how LoadOut handles your data — including your rights, retention periods, sub-processors, and international transfers. What follows on this page is a short orientation only. Where the two differ, the app policy is correct.

In outline, here is what leaves your device and why. Each item is tied to a feature you choose to use. This is an orientation, not the complete list — the app policy above is.

Sign-in (optional)

If you sign in, Firebase Authentication receives your email address, your name where your sign-in provider supplies it, OAuth tokens for that provider, and sign-in metadata. Used to authenticate you — not for marketing or analytics.

Purchases

If you buy Pro, RevenueCat receives your account identifier, the store-level transaction record, and anonymous device metadata needed to validate receipts, so your purchase follows your account across devices. It does not receive your email address or any reloading data.

Diagnostics

Firebase Crashlytics receives crash reports and non-fatal error reports the app catches for diagnostic purposes. Reports carry technical metadata only — no reloading data, no user-typed text, and no account identifier is attached. On by default; you can turn it off in Settings.

Cloud backup and Cloud Sync (Pro, opt-in)

Your data is encrypted on your device with a passphrase we never receive, then uploaded to your own iCloud Drive (iOS), Google Drive, or Microsoft OneDrive. Cloud Sync uses the same encryption and the same folder as a one-shot backup; the difference is that the upload happens automatically a few seconds after each save, and the download happens when the app launches or when you tap Sync Now. Nothing is stored on our infrastructure. The passphrase is kept in your device's keychain, and the platform may synchronize it to your own Apple or Google account so your other devices can use it; LoadOut never receives it. We cannot read your backup and cannot recover a lost passphrase.

Your device's own backup

iCloud Backup and Android's device backup deliberately leave your LoadOut data out, because neither is encrypted with your passphrase; they keep the app's settings only. A replaced or wiped phone therefore does not get your reloading data back that way. Your copies are the free local export and, on Pro, Cloud Backup. The Mac app carries no such exclusion.

AI Smart Import (Pro, opt-in per use)

In hosted mode, the text read from your import photo is sent to Anthropic through our proxy. For a chronograph screen that on-device reading and guided capture have both failed on, a cropped image of just that screen — never the raw full photo — may be sent as a last resort, only after you accept a disclosure shown before any image leaves the device, and capped per import. Our proxy logs a timestamp, a short anonymous identifier, the response status, and token counts — never your request body, and the image is not stored. You can instead enter your own Anthropic, OpenAI, or Google Gemini key in Settings, in which case the request goes directly from your device to that provider and that provider's terms govern it rather than Anthropic's.

Siri Voice Commands (free, opt-in)

If you turn this on, your spoken request and LoadOut's spoken answer are handled by Apple's assistant under Apple's privacy terms, not ours. We receive nothing: no LoadOut server is involved in this feature at all. Apple does not publish whether a request of this kind is processed only on your device or also on Apple's servers, so we do not claim either. LoadOut does not add your firearms, recipes, or ballistic profiles to the system-wide Spotlight index. Turning the feature off erases the answer file it stored on your device.

Location

We use your location only when you ask for it: when you pull current conditions for a ballistics calculation (Live Weather, a Pro feature, opt-in per use), when you save a range location, or — only if you have already allowed location access — to correct a weather meter's wind bearing for the local magnetic declination, a use that never prompts you and stores nothing. Your coordinates go to the weather provider, open-meteo.com, for that one request, with no account or identity information attached, and no LoadOut server ever receives them. They are also saved on your device alongside the records that use them, so they are included in the unencrypted JSON file the local export action produces and, if you turn on cloud backup or Cloud Sync, inside the encrypted blob uploaded to your own cloud. You can review and clear them with the records that hold them.

LoadOut gives you two different data operations, and they are not interchangeable. Reset This Device (Settings → Privacy & Data) clears your loads, firearms, batches, brass logs, and ballistic profiles from this device, and leaves your account and your cloud backup intact so that you can restore later. Delete My Account & All Data permanently deletes your LoadOut account, the data on this device, your encrypted cloud backups across every connected provider, and the linked subscription identity. That one cannot be undone.

Daily Alignment

Favorites, Vault, journey progress, reflections, and journal entries are stored locally on your device. None of this data is transmitted to our servers.

Daily Alignment uses Firebase Crashlytics, which receives crash reports and non-fatal error reports for diagnostic purposes. Audio content is served from Firebase Storage.
